Fraud Detection Assistant Chatbot Technical Implementation with Ticket Tailor

Technical Setup and Ticket Tailor Connection Configuration

Establishing robust technical connectivity forms the foundation for successful Fraud Detection Assistant automation. Begin with API authentication setup using Ticket Tailor's secure token-based authentication system, ensuring proper permission scopes for reading transactions, updating orders, and accessing attendee information. Implement comprehensive data mapping strategy that synchronizes critical fields including transaction amounts, payment methods, attendee details, and custom metadata between Ticket Tailor and your chatbot platform. Configure webhook endpoints for real-time event processing of new ticket purchases, payment confirmations, and order modifications to enable immediate fraud assessment. Establish sophisticated error handling mechanisms that manage API rate limits, network timeouts, and data validation errors without disrupting fraud detection workflows. Implement security protocols that comply with PCI DSS requirements, GDPR regulations, and Ticket Tailor's specific data protection policies through encryption, access controls, and audit logging.

Advanced Workflow Design for Ticket Tailor Fraud Detection Assistant

Design sophisticated detection workflows that leverage Ticket Tailor's data richness while incorporating external intelligence sources. Develop conditional logic structures that evaluate multiple risk factors including purchase velocity, payment method consistency, and behavioral patterns across transactions. Implement multi-step workflow orchestration that coordinates fraud assessment across Ticket Tailor data, payment processor information, and third-party threat intelligence feeds. Create custom business rules that reflect your organization's specific risk tolerance, including transaction amount thresholds, geographic restrictions, and device fingerprinting requirements. Design exception handling procedures that automatically escalate high-risk transactions to human analysts while providing complete context and recommended actions. Optimize performance for high-volume processing through asynchronous operation handling, database indexing strategies, and computational resource allocation based on transaction priority levels.

How do I connect Ticket Tailor to Conferbot for Fraud Detection Assistant automation?

Connecting Ticket Tailor to Conferbot involves a streamlined process beginning with API key generation within your Ticket Tailor admin console. You'll need to enable API access with appropriate permissions for reading transactions, updating order statuses, and accessing attendee information. The authentication process uses OAuth 2.0 protocol for secure token-based access without exposing credentials. Data mapping configuration synchronizes critical fields including transaction IDs, payment status, customer details, and custom metadata between systems. Webhook setup ensures real-time processing of new orders and updates. Common integration challenges include permission configuration issues and field mapping complexities, which Conferbot's technical team resolves through predefined templates and guided configuration tools. The entire connection process typically completes within 10 minutes using Conferbot's native Ticket Tailor connector.

What Fraud Detection Assistant processes work best with Ticket Tailor chatbot integration?

The most effective Fraud Detection Assistant processes for Ticket Tailor automation include high-volume repetitive tasks that consume significant analyst time. Payment verification workflows achieve particularly strong results, with chatbots automatically validating transaction details against processor data and flagging discrepancies. Velocity monitoring processes excel with automation, detecting unusual purchase patterns across multiple events or time periods. Identity verification tasks benefit from chatbot integration through automated document validation and cross-reference checks with external databases. Pattern recognition workflows leverage AI capabilities to identify sophisticated fraud attempts that evade rule-based systems. ROI analysis shows the strongest returns from processes involving high transaction volumes, complex decision trees, and time-sensitive responses. Best practices include starting with well-defined processes having clear success metrics, then expanding to more complex scenarios as confidence grows.
